College Football’s largest spring game attendance marks:
Ohio State Buckeyes — 75,122
Penn State Nittany Lions — 68,000
Nebraska Cornhuskers — 66,045
Alabama Crimson Tide — 58,710
Tennessee Volunteers — 58,473
Oklahoma Sooners — 54,409
Georgia Bulldogs — 54,000
South Carolina Gamecocks — 51,000
Clemson Tigers — 50,000
Colorado Buffaloes — 47,277
USC Trojans — 33,427
Florida State Seminoles — 33,107
As you can see, there are plenty of usual suspects littered throughout the attendance rankings. The Big Ten claimed the top three spots, with Ohio State, Penn State and Nebraska feeling the football fever at the moment.
